The History of Burlesque
Burlesque has a long and storied history that dates back to the 17th century. Originally a form of theatrical entertainment that parodied serious works, burlesque eventually evolved into a type of variety show that featured bawdy comedy, risqué performances, and extravagant costumes. In the 19th and early 20th centuries, burlesque shows became popular in Europe and America, with performers like Gypsy Rose Lee and Sally Rand becoming household names.

The Modern Burlesque Revival
In recent years, burlesque has experienced a revival, with a new generation of performers bringing their own unique styles and sensibilities to the art form. From classic burlesque to neo-burlesque, these modern performers are pushing boundaries and redefining what it means to be a burlesque artist. With shows popping up in cities around the world, the burlesque revival shows no signs of slowing down.
